Understanding Sand Casting


Sand casting is a process that utilizes fine sand as the primary molding material. The sand is mixed with a binding agent, typically clay or resin, to help it retain its shape when forming the mold. There are several key steps involved in sand casting


1. Pattern Making A pattern, typically made from wood, metal, or plastic, is created to form the shape of the desired part. 2. Mold Creation The pattern is pressed into sand to create a cavity. The mold is then assembled, ensuring it can withstand the pressure of filling with molten metal. 3. Melting Metal, such as aluminum, iron, or bronze, is melted in a furnace until it reaches a liquid state. 4. Pouring The molten metal is carefully poured into the mold cavity. 5. Cooling After the metal cools and solidifies, the mold is broken away to reveal the final product. 6. Finishing The casting might require additional finishing touches, such as machining, to achieve specific dimensions or surface finishes.


The Significance of Sand Casting Parts Factories


Sand casting parts factories are crucial for several reasons. Firstly, they are cost-effective compared to other manufacturing processes, especially for low to medium production runs. The simplicity of the materials and the ability to create complex shapes make sand casting an attractive option for manufacturers.


Secondly, sand casting allows for greater design flexibility. Engineers can experiment with various materials and designs without the need for expensive tooling changes. This adaptability is invaluable in industries where innovation is key to staying competitive.


Additionally, these factories contribute significantly to the economy by creating jobs. They employ a diverse workforce, ranging from skilled laborers who handle the machinery and processes to engineers and designers who work on optimizing the casting methods. The factories often source materials locally, further boosting the regional economy.

Environmental Considerations


Like many industrial processes, sand casting has its environmental challenges. Traditionally, the process has involved the use of silica sand, which can pose respiratory hazards to workers if not managed properly. However, many modern sand casting facilities have adopted greener practices, such as using synthetic sands and implementing dust control systems.


Moreover, advancements in technology have led to the development of more efficient melting processes, reducing energy consumption and emissions. Factories are also implementing recycling measures, reusing sand and metal whenever possible to minimize waste.


Future Trends in Sand Casting


The future of sand casting parts factories is being shaped by technological advancements such as automation, 3D printing, and artificial intelligence. Automation is streamlining operations, improving precision, and reducing labor costs. With 3D printing, patterns can be created more rapidly and with intricate details, enhancing overall production efficiency.


Moreover, the integration of AI in manufacturing processes offers the potential for better quality control, predictive maintenance, and optimization of production schedules. These technological advancements not only improve the efficiency and quality of sand cast parts but also promote sustainability within the industry.
